

如果您无法下载资料,请参考说明:
1、部分资料下载需要金币,请确保您的账户上有足够的金币
2、已购买过的文档,再次下载不重复扣费
3、资料包下载后请先用软件解压,在使用对应软件打开
基于Vega平台的视点控制技术的研究与设计 随着大数据时代的到来和物联网技术的普及,人们对于数据的可视化需求日益增长,而视点控制技术则是使数据可视化更加直观和有效的关键技术之一。基于Vega平台的视点控制技术的研究与设计,成为当前数据可视化领域的一个热点问题。 一、研究背景 在现代企业、科研机构和政府等机构中,数据的可视化具有越来越重要的意义。视点控制技术就是为了在数据可视化过程中能够更加易于理解和诠释数据而存在的技术。在对于视点控制技术进行研究时,人们往往需要选择一个成熟可靠的可视化工具来进行研究。Vega平台正是这样一种可视化工具,它是基于JavaScript和D3.js,集成了HTML、SVG以及CSS等多种可视化相关技术,且易于与其他库结合使用。因此,基于Vega平台的视点控制技术的研究具有很大的研究意义。 二、技术分析 1、Vega平台 Vega是一个可视化语言。它用于描述和生成高级数据可视化的规范,可以以JSON格式呈现。Vega可以实现各种类型的数据可视化,例如散点图、线图、饼图、地图和图表等等。 2、视点控制技术 视点控制技术是使用户能够通过调整视角和焦点等参数来自由控制和浏览数据集的技术。在数据可视化中,可为用户展示多个视角,用户可以通过鼠标或手势等操作控制数据的旋转和放大等行为,从而获取更多的信息和见解。视点控制技术的实现方式较为复杂,需要通过有效的算法和数据结构来管理数据集,以便实现高效的数据查询和分析。 3、Vega平台中的视点控制技术实现 Vega平台中的视点控制技术是基于视图对象和数据集对象统一的模型来实现的。在Vega中,视图对象可视为物体,而数据集对象则可视为数据源。在通过Vega平台实现视点控制技术时,需要先将数据源加载至平台中,并在视图对象中指定需要展现的数据集。然后,通过调整视角和焦点等参数,用户可以自由控制数据的展示方式。 三、设计与实现 在基于Vega平台实现视点控制技术的过程中,主要包括以下步骤: 1、加载数据 首先需要将需要展示的数据通过JSON方法加载至Vega平台中。 2、创建视图 在Vega平台中,需要创建一个视图对象,以便展示数据。 3、组件选择器 通过组件选择器,对需要展现的数据进行选择和筛选,以确定需要展示的数据内容。 4、视点控制实现 在Vega平台中,通过调整视角和焦点等参数,以实现视点控制。 5、数据查询和分析 通过有效的算法和数据结构,进行数据查询和分析,以便实现高效的数据操作。 四、应用与展望 基于Vega平台的视点控制技术的应用是非常广泛的。它不仅可以应用于数据可视化领域,还可以应用于健康、城市规划等领域。未来,还需要持续努力,对视点控制技术进行进一步研究和开发,以便实现更加高效、智能和个性化的数据展示和操作。

快乐****蜜蜂
实名认证
内容提供者


最近下载